/* Add here all your css styles (customizations) */
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, form, fieldset, legend, input, textarea, p, blockquote, table, th, td {margin:0;padding:0;}
address, caption, cite, code, dfn, em, th, var {font-style:normal;}
ul, li {list-style-type:none;}
img {border:none;}
A {TEXT-DECORATION: none}
A {COLOR: #575757; CURSOR: pointer}
A:hover {COLOR: #e93443; TEXT-DECORATION: none}

.mtop10 {margin-top:10px;}
.left {float:left;}
.right {float:right;}

/******网站地图*******/
.sitemap h5 {height:30px;line-height:30px;font-size:13px;clear:both;border-bottom:1px solid #dcdcdc;}
.sitemap h5 a {color:#333;border-bottom:3px solid #6ccbf7;height:27px;line-height:27px;display:inline-block;padding:0px 15px 0px 10px;}
.sitemap h5 a:hover {color:#cc0000;}
.sitemap ul {padding:10px 0px;padding-left:75px;}
.sitemap li {height:23px;line-height:23px;float:left;padding:0px 10px;}
.sitemap li a {color:#333;}
.sitemap li a:hover {color:#cc0000;text-decoration:underline;}
.sitemap_list {margin:8px 0px;}

/*****搜索*******/
.article_search {height:40px;line-height:40px;padding:9px 0 9px 70px;height:22px;line-height:22px;position:relative;}
.article_search select {margin:0px 3px;}
.article_search input#keyword_PowerEasy,.article_search input#keyword {width:170px;}
input.article_searchbutton {display:inline-block;border:none;background:url(images/back.gif) no-repeat -293px -38px;height:21px;width:61px;}
.article_search a {display:inline-block;height:20px;width:80px;background:url(images/back.gif) no-repeat -365px -38px;overflow:hidden;text-indent:-9999em;position:absolute;top:11px;left:550px;}
.article_list h3, .article_list h3 span, .article_list h3 em {height:30px;line-height:30px;background:url(images/back.gif) no-repeat left -280px;}
.article_list h3 span {background:url(images/sidebar.gif) no-repeat left top;display:inline-block;padding-left:37px;}
.article_list h3 em {background:url(images/sidebar.gif) no-repeat right -33px;padding-right:37px;font-size:12px;color:#fff;display:inline-block;}
.article_list h3 em a {color:#ffff00;}
.article_list h3 em a:hover {color:#fff;}
.article_list ul {padding:40px 37px 35px 37px;}
.article_list li {height:30px;line-height:30px;font-size:14px;color:#666;background:url(images/line.gif) repeat-x left bottom;}
.article_list li span.datetime {float:right;padding-right:5px;}
.article_list li a {color:#333;padding-left:20px;background:url(images/icon4.gif) no-repeat left -29px;}
#article_box img#more{ float:right; margin:10px;}
.article_list li a:hover {color:#ae541f;background:url(images/icon4.gif) no-repeat left 1px;}
.article_list span.comment_link a{ background:none;}
.article_list span.comment_link a:hover{ background:none;}


/***********整站分页************/
.class_page {height:20px;text-align:center;padding:20px 0px;}
.page_css,.class_page{text-align:center; padding:5px 0;  }
.page_css a,.class_page a{display:inline-block;border:1px solid #a8c1ce; padding:3px 8px; color:#4a89a9;line-height:100%;}
.page_css a:hover,.class_page a:hover{color:#fff;border:1px solid #4081A1;background:#62A1DF; }
.page_css b a,.class_page b a{color:#fff;border:1px solid #4081A1;background:#62A1DF; }

.clear,.clear_all  {clear:both;}
.clear_all  {height:0px;line-height:0px;font-size:0px;}
.clear:after,.clear_all:after {content:".";display:block;height:0;clear:both;visibility:hidden;}

/*******标题自适应***********/
.soft_list h3, .soft_list h3 span, .soft_list h3 em {height:30px;line-height:30px;background:url(images/back.gif) no-repeat left -280px;}
.soft_list h3 span {background:url(images/sidebar.gif) no-repeat left top;display:inline-block;padding-left:37px;}
.soft_list h3 em {background:url(images/sidebar.gif) no-repeat right -33px;padding-right:37px;font-size:12px;color:#fff;display:inline-block;}
.soft_list h3 img {float:right;margin-right:10px;display:inline;margin-top:10px;}
.soft_list ul {background:url(images/area_back.gif) repeat-x left top;padding:20px 15px;padding-bottom:6px;height:auto!important;min-height:80px;height:80px;clear:both;}
.page_line {border-left:1px solid #dddddd;border-right:1px solid #dddddd;text-align:center;padding-bottom:18px;}
/**************子栏目列表****************/
.soft_title {height:33px;line-height:33px;background:url(images/back.gif) no-repeat 5px -369px;padding-left:24px;text-align:right;padding-right:15px;}
.soft_title h4 {display:inline;font-size:12px;color:#595959;float:left;}
.soft_title h4 a {color:#595959;}
.soft_title h4 a:hover {color:#cc0000;}
.soft_title span {padding:0px 5px;color:#325e7f;}
.soft_intro {clear:both;line-height:180%;text-indent:20px;padding:13px 8px 25px 8px;color:#666666;}

